Go to Hobby Town or a similar place for brass sheet or strips if you want to cut brass; It's cheap, easy to cut and it comes up to 2 inches wide. You can double sticky tape a piece to a block of wood to keep it solid while you work.
Go to home depot, lowes, or tractor supply and get the cold rolled steel in many lengths, widths, and thicknesses, and simply whack a chunk off with a hack saw. Sand it to the desired finish and go to cuttin'.
